ffplay 常用参数
ffplay不仅仅是播放器,同时也是测试ffmpeg的codec引擎,format引擎,以及filter引擎的工具,并且也可以做可视化的媒体参数分析,可以通过ffplay --help 进行查看:
如上图,大多数是前面已经介绍过的参数,还有些是未介绍过的
参数 |
说明 |
X |
强制设置视频显示窗口的宽度 |
y |
强制设置视频显示窗口的高度 |
S |
设置视频显示的宽高 |
fs |
强制全屏显示 |
an |
屏蔽音频 |
vn |
屏蔽视频 |
Sn |
屏蔽字幕 |
ss |
根据设置的秒进行定位拖动 |
t |
设置播放视频/音频长度 |
Bytes |
设置定位拖动的策略,0为不可拖动,1为可拖动,-1为自动 |
Nodisp |
关闭图形化显示窗口 |
f |
强制使用设置的格式进行解析 |
window_title |
设置显示窗口的标题 |
af |
设置音频的滤镜 |
Codec |
强制使用设置的codec进行解码 |
autorotate |
自动旋转视频 |
常见参数可以手动进行尝试:
如果希望从视频的第30秒开始播放,播放10秒钟的文件,则可以使用如下命令
#ffplay -ss 30 -t 10 input.mp4
如果希望视频播放时播放器的窗口显示标题为自定义标题,则使用如下命令
ffplay -window_title "Hello World, This is a sample" output.mp4
显示窗口如下图: